Unraveling the Enigma: The Story Behind Kholat
Based on the real-life Dyatlov Pass incident, Kholat places players in the shoes of a lone traveler venturing into the Ural Mountains to investigate what happened to the nine hikers who perished on that fateful night. The game masterfully blends historical facts with unsettling supernatural elements, creating a narrative as gripping as it is unnerving.
The story unfolds through exploration and discovery, encouraging players to piece together the events leading up to the tragedy by examining journal entries, photographs, and eerie environmental clues scattered across the snowy landscape. The absence of direct combat focuses attention on atmosphere, psychological tension, and the constant threat of unseen forces lurking within the frigid wilderness.

Gameplay Mechanics: A Focus on Exploration and Survival
While Kholat does not feature traditional combat encounters, survival plays a crucial role in navigating its harsh environment.
Players must carefully manage their stamina and warmth levels, as exposure to the frigid temperatures can quickly lead to death. Finding shelter from the relentless blizzard is essential for survival, adding another layer of challenge to the exploration gameplay.
Here’s a breakdown of key gameplay elements:
Element | Description |
---|---|
Exploration | Traverse the vast and desolate landscape of the Ural Mountains. Uncover clues scattered throughout the environment, such as journal entries, photographs, and mysterious artifacts. |
Survival | Manage stamina, warmth, and oxygen levels to withstand the harsh Siberian winter. Seek shelter from blizzards and find sources of warmth like campfires. |
Puzzle Solving | Encounter environmental puzzles that require careful observation and logic to solve. These puzzles often tie into the unfolding narrative and reveal crucial information about the Dyatlov Pass incident. |
